šŸ‡«šŸ‡· TELEGRAM WON’T CRACK—PAVEL DEFIES FRANCE’S ENCRYPTION PUSH

Durov called out French lawmakers for nearly forcing encryption backdoors into messaging apps, slamming it as a threat to digital privacy.

He said criminals would just vanish into smaller apps or VPNs, while law-abiding citizens would be the ones exposed.

Telegram, he reminded everyone, has never leaked private messages to any government—and that’s not about to change.

Pavel Durov:

"We would rather leave the market than betray our users’ privacy."

As Europe toys with similar crackdowns, Pavel made one thing clear: encryption isn’t up for negotiation.
